WebMar 12, 2024 · Hazel (sometimes grouped with amber) Green. Of those four, green is the rarest. It shows up in about 9% of Americans but only 2% of the world's population. Hazel/amber is the next rarest of these. Blue is the second most common and brown tops the list with 45% of the U.S. population and possibly almost 80% worldwide. WebJan 31, 2008 · Blue eye color in humans may be caused by a perfectly associated founder mutation in a regulatory element located within the HERC2 gene inhibiting OCA2 expression. WebDec 13, 2024 · One of the most important genetic contributors to eye color is a SNP near a gene called OCA2. It turns out that a “A” at this spot is associated with darker eyes, while a “G” is associated with lighter eyes: This SNP affects how much brown pigment cells produce.
